Nice Tourney

Give each player $100 starting banking running 3 tables of 10. Starting blinds and how often you raise them all depends on how long you want this tourney to last?
If you want short and sharp start at 5/10 and double them every fifteen minutes. After one hour you will be at 40/80 with most your field eliminated.
